Kolbrún Halldórsdóttir is the chairman of BHM, the confederation of university graduates in Iceland. She is a former politician with the Left-Green Movement. She was a member of the Althing for Reykjavík constituencies from 1999. She was not re-elected in 2009. Halldórsdóttir was Minister for the Environment and Minister for Nordic Cooperation, in 2009. She has been s President of ECA – European Council of Artists (2011).
